Thousands attend funeral prayers of slain militant in Kulgam

Pulwama: Thousands of people Tuesday morning participated in the last rites of deceased militant Yawar Bashir of Hablish Kulgam, who got killed in an encounter with security forces in Badargund area of Bonigam Qazigund on Monday.

In the said encounter, two other militants including top commander and an army man was also killed while as one injured militant was arrested. The encounter took place after militants attacked on army convey near Bonigam area of the Qazigund.

During the funeral prayers of slain Yawar, emotional scenes of women folk were also seen who were wailing in the crowd , beating their chests to mourn his death.

Eyewitnesses told The INS News that many rounds of funeral prayers were held due to the huge rush of people who were came from several parts of South Kashmir.

Later on , Yawar was laid to rest amid massive pro-freedom and anti-Indian slogans, at his ancestral graveyard in Hablish area of Kulgam district.

Pertinently , internet service is suspended and complete shutdown is being observed in the area.
